Hi Diana, Some of my secrets were not really secrets. I pretty much let everyone know what I was doing so I had a lot of support. Also in the beginning I made sure that I followed the nutrician guidelines pretty close. I did not sweets for a long time to break myself of the habit. Otherwise one little bit would have lead to the entire bar or bag of candy. Now I can have 1 bite and feel happy with only 1 bite.

What I eat in a day- in the morning I am really restricted so I usually have a double tall non-fat sugar free vanilla latte. Then for lunch I will usually have some lunch meat and a piece of cheese. Then for dinner I will have some Protein either fish or chicken. Then snack at night is usually popcorn or sugar free pudding, or a skinny cow ice cream.

I do exercise. I really did not start to exercise hard core until the end of February of this year. Now it is Water aerobics 2x a week for an hour, weights 3x a week, other cardio 4x a week and yoga for an hour 2x week. I will be honest and say that I have been slacking the last couple of weeks. I did not want to be exposed to the germs at the gym because I am having surgery on Friday. :drool:

I am glad to hear that you have a goal. I made mini goals for myself because my end goal was so huge in my mind, that I needed to distract myself. The mini-goals were easier to meet for me.

Sorry it took so long to get back on here guys. School has been killing me lately. First, let me say that I started out with a lot of weight to lose, which I think influences how fast you lose. In the moring, I normally have yogert for breakfast. For lunch, I have lunchemeat and cottage cheese or fish and cottage chesse (or leftover dinner from the night before). Dinner, I eat with my family, I have just switched to healthier recipes. For example, tonight we are having individual pizzas made with low carb tortillas, canadian bacon, mushrooms, and feta cheese. I eat a cup or less of food at each meal. (my dr says as long as it's not over a cup you are fine). I drink either water or poweraide zero, because I do have trouble getting the amount of water I need in so the electrolites in the poweraide zero help. I hit the gym five days a week, 3 weight training sessions for 30min and 2cardio sessions at 45 min. This is from the person who used to hate grocery shopping because it involved too much walking!LOL. I follow my Dr rules, and if I need a snack, I have something high protein. This might not work for everyone but it works for me! Oh, and sorry for the spelling mistakes!
